Analysis
Europe recorded 1.27 million 1000 USD for dissolving wood pulp — export value in 2024.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 13.4% on the previous year and down 16.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, dissolving wood pulp — export value in Europe peaked at 1.61 million 1000 USD in 2013 and was at its lowest, 105,426 1000 USD, in 1993.
That places Europe 5th out of 28 groups with data for 2024, putting it in the top qu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 117,949 1000 USD | 106,698 1000 USD | 133,800 1000 USD | 9 |
| 1970s | 191,258 1000 USD | 116,843 1000 USD | 270,113 1000 USD | 10 |
| 1980s | 245,041 1000 USD | 176,372 1000 USD | 331,364 1000 USD | 10 |
| 1990s | 219,439 1000 USD | 105,426 1000 USD | 321,936 1000 USD | 10 |
| 2000s | 488,048 1000 USD | 265,051 1000 USD | 905,053 1000 USD | 10 |
| 2010s | 1.25 million 1000 USD | 712,146 1000 USD | 1.61 million 1000 USD | 10 |
| 2020s | 1.23 million 1000 USD | 1.08 million 1000 USD | 1.42 million 1000 USD | 5 |

About this data
The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
